Output bf59bb085daa291d91cf3c05a6f2f0f200c9263b0c74acdd12644b20aa669fa2:2

value
20275830
script pubkey
OP_0 OP_PUSHBYTES_20 ec046fa79f4c6471d8256b1dcfcf3a8d12d20d03
address
bc1qaszxlfulf3j8rkp9dvwulne635fdyrgrgrmskq
transaction
bf59bb085daa291d91cf3c05a6f2f0f200c9263b0c74acdd12644b20aa669fa2